One Swing
There was one swing and two children. Tam got there first. Rosa waited. She waited a long time. Then Tam looked up. "You can have a turn now," he said. Rosa smiled and got on. Tam pushed her.
1. Tell the story in your own words. What happened?
2. What happened first: Rosa got on, or Tam looked up?

New Shoes
Ada got new shoes. They were shiny and green. On the first day she walked slowly so they would stay clean. Then she saw a puddle. Ada stopped. She looked at the puddle for a long time. Then she jumped in with both feet.
1. What did Ada do last?
2. Tell the story in your own words. What happened?
